For a week straight, my wife literally came and bought food here every morning and after work. The empanadas here are friggin bangin! Only a buck 25 for either cheese, beef, or chicken. All three are really good but I like the cheese one the best. They make a variety of food and a majority of things we've tried so far has been surprisingly delicious.
I had mostly cheese and chicken empanadas for a week straight with their zingy spicy hot sauce. We also ordered their chicharrons numerous of times because its so good here. Deep fried perfection. The skin is nice a crispy crunchy while the bottom part remains juicy and tender and not dry. We had it so many times, the lady suggested we order #78 Bandeja Tipica. It came with red beans, a flank steak, chicharron, avocados, plantains, fried egg and a corn cake. The platter wasn't bad considering its price however the steak is a bit dry due to its thin cut and the corn cake just taste horrible. Completely bland and flavorless.
They also serve daily specials. So far we've only tried their Pollo BBQ served with rice and beans, plantains, and their potato salad. The chicken was decent. Nice and tender, not too dry. They give you a small container of beans. It's a lot of beans to go with your food and their potato salad is really good here. Full of ingredients, not just potato and mayo.
